Output 86583336aec9553c4eaa8a3051f4d2a38b86886184eb26ccc20f5afe3151e8f4:0

value
1672387
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e648f85e889b5485d269f660a4f3b0db512a04a8 OP_EQUAL
address
3Ngekis6ykcr4mTKqbV9ayopqaJzL1oL53
transaction
86583336aec9553c4eaa8a3051f4d2a38b86886184eb26ccc20f5afe3151e8f4
confirmations
226514
spent
true